The Beauty Toolkit: Picking Your Perfect Primer

Prepping your face before starting your makeup routine is vital. After you’ve cleansed, toned, and moisturised, it’s important to add a primer as a base for your makeup. There are plenty of primers on the market and they can vary quite a bit when it comes to sheen, consistency and durability. So we’ve put together a quick and handy guide to our favourite primers.

The smooth one: Benefit Cosmetics The POREfessional

This Benefit primer is the smoothest and creamiest balm we’ve come across. What’s more, it’s oil-free – great preventing skin from become shiny an hour or so after you’ve added your foundation. You can wear the POREfessional by itself for reduced appearance of pores, so it’s great for when we go foundation-free.

The spritzer one: Urban Decay B6 Complexion Prep Spray

We can’t get enough of this magical Urban Decay Spray. Seriously, I use it literally all the time. Not only can it be used as a primer, but also a setting spray and an afternoon pick-me-up to leave you and your face feeling revitalised. I love using it in the morning as the primer of my routine because it helps to reduce redness, hydrate my skin and reduce signs of pores (especially those pesky ones on my nose!).

The classic: Laura Mercier Foundation Primer

We love this Laura Mercier silky foundation primer because it makes skin look lovely and luminous — even under foundation you can see it glowing on your skin. Use a tiny amount and spread it thinly and evenly across the skin.  It’s a light peachy colour which helps to even out skin tone if you’re wearing it without foundation.

The one we can’t live without: Smashbox Photo Finish Primer

This is big beauty favourite around here. It’s lightweight and feels so soft and silky against your skin. We recommend applying your moisturiser and allowing it soak in, then adding a pea-sized amount of this Smashbox primer for gloriously smooth photo-finished skin. We’ve just caught wind of their oil primer too — we can’t wait to try it!

The anti-ageing one: Jane Iredale Smooth Affair

We’ve got a soft spot for this one because it works as more than just a primer. It hydrates skin, locks in moisture, and makes it feel firmer. It’s full of natural ingredients including grapefruit extract, and green and white tea leaf extracts.

The one worth the investment: Hourglass Veil Mineral Primer

For me, this is the holy grail of primers. It’s been designed especially for oily skin, but I believe it works well for any complexion. It hides any red patches, smoothes over wrinkles, and makes foundation look absolutely flawless. It also offers sun protection with SPF, essential for preventing wrinkles and sun damage.
